What are actually Hydraulic Steady Rests?
A steady rest, additionally called a preset steady, is a gadget utilized in turret machining to assist lengthy or even slimmer workpieces. It generally is made up of three modifiable branches or even mandibles that could be set up to hem in as well as stabilize the work surface. Avoiding Workpiece Deflection
Some of the primary functions of a steady rest is to prevent workpiece curvature. When machining long, slender, or flexible workpieces, the pressure used due to the cutting resource can easily lead to the work surface to bend or deflect. This curvature not just impacts the perspective precision of the component being actually machined yet can easily additionally trigger resource chatter, poor surface area appearance, and prospective damages to both the work surface as well as the machine. Through delivering a firm help factor along the length of the workpiece, steady rests efficiently neutralize these powers, preserving the workpiece's intransigency and reducing curvature.

Boosting Surface Finish
Surface area coating is actually yet another vital part of machining that is actually directly determined due to the stability of the workpiece. A steady rest assists in attaining a first-rate area appearance by protecting against any unnecessary vibrations or even activities throughout the reducing method. When the workpiece is adequately sustained, the cutting resource can keep a consistent path, causing a smoother surface. This is actually especially crucial in applications where the aesthetic or even useful premium of the surface coating is critical, including in the manufacturing of shafts, pins, or even various other spinning components.
